Output d877ae7ea07d95a28b526af957d3e818d92e3cade9f2def14be0803120021579:0

value
26794077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d263868f5cee5490eb5543f4c48b540f6b440b OP_EQUAL
address
31mMxcShAWdMR4PuUoJRLWBG17Qj5rBJAX
transaction
d877ae7ea07d95a28b526af957d3e818d92e3cade9f2def14be0803120021579
confirmations
307265
spent
true